Altered Books@APL

Altered Books Graphic

Question: Just what is an altered book, you ask?

Answer: You take an old book:

  • color in, on, and over it
  • paint over the pages
  • paste in photos, magazine clippings, threads, sequins, etc.,
  • make pockets of its pages

The goal is to alter its appearance in any other way you like, turning it into a new kind of verbal expression.
